随笔分类 -  接口测试

摘要:1、在pycharm编译软件中直接安装,选择最新版本就行 阅读全文
posted @ 2023-04-02 12:01 婷小生 阅读(22) 评论(0) 推荐(0)
摘要:一、python 1、网址:https://www.python.org/downloads/windows/,downloads-->all release选择适合自己的版本下载 2、安装: 二、pycharm安装和破解 1、官网下载地址:https://www.jetbrains.com/pyc 阅读全文
posted @ 2023-04-01 20:11 婷小生 阅读(84) 评论(0) 推荐(0)
摘要:Python+request超时和重试 一、什么是超时? 1、连接超时 连接超时指的是没连接上,超过指定的时间内都没有连接上,这就是连接超时。(连接时间就是httpclient发送请求的地方开始到连接上目标主机url地址的时间) 2、读取超时 读取超时表示的是连接上了,但是读数据时超过了指定的时间范 阅读全文
posted @ 2019-09-24 17:59 婷小生 阅读(12449) 评论(0) 推荐(1)
摘要:Python+requests重定向和追踪 一、什么是重定向 重定向就是网络请求被重新定个方向转到了其它位置 二、为什么要做重定向 网页重定向的情况一般有:网站调整(如网页目录结构变化)、网页地址改变、网页扩展名(.php、.html、.asp)的改变、当一个网站注册了多个域名的时候。这些情况下都需 阅读全文
posted @ 2019-09-06 15:40 婷小生 阅读(30580) 评论(0) 推荐(1)
摘要:Python+requests维持会话 一、使用Python+requests发送请求,为什么要维持会话? 我们是通过http协议来访问web网页的,而http协议是无法维持会话之间的状态。比如说我们成功登录一个网站的后,去访问这个网站的其他页面的时候,登录状态会消失。所以导致页面刷新后就需要反复重 阅读全文
posted @ 2019-09-06 09:41 婷小生 阅读(4834) 评论(0) 推荐(0)
摘要:Python+requests 发送简单请求--》获取响应状态--》获取请求响应数据 1、环境:安装了Python和vscode编译器(Python自带的编译器也ok)、fiddler抓包工具(先用fiddler抓包工具获取请求url和headers请求头相关数据) 2、模拟向XX平台,发送新增成员 阅读全文
posted @ 2019-09-05 17:19 婷小生 阅读(14776) 评论(0) 推荐(1)
摘要:random、range和len函数的使用 一、random函数 1、random.random()和random.Random(): import random num = random.random()#生成0~1的随机浮点数0.6161288183675745 num2 = random.Ra 阅读全文
posted @ 2019-09-04 13:59 婷小生 阅读(2689) 评论(0) 推荐(0)
摘要:正则表达式学习 一、元字符 “^”匹配行或者字符串起始位置(^dige:指以肖为开头) “$”匹配行货字符串的结尾 “\b”匹配单次边界,通常用于匹配单个字符(/bxiaosheng/b:匹配xaosheng,/b不会匹配xiaosheng两边的字符,但会识别xiaosheng) “\d”:匹配数字 阅读全文
posted @ 2019-08-21 18:11 婷小生 阅读(264) 评论(0) 推荐(0)
摘要:Python+requests请求响应:"msg":"登录过时" 1、出错原代码: 1 import requests 2 import json#页面按条件搜索返回相应数据的接口测试 3 s = requests.session() 4 url = "http://47.106.203.20:80 阅读全文
posted @ 2019-08-16 18:22 婷小生 阅读(1601) 评论(0) 推荐(0)
摘要:python+request 发送post请求:msg返回"Content type 'application/octet-stream' not supported" 一、问题源代码: 1、代码: 1 import requests 2 import json 3 url = "http://47 阅读全文
posted @ 2019-08-16 17:01 婷小生 阅读(22175) 评论(2) 推荐(2)